Transaction 50e40a422698f6e61ddd452a3ca011efadda9c77918683b84760999333511ff2

1 Input
2 Outputs
  • 50e40a422698f6e61ddd452a3ca011efadda9c77918683b84760999333511ff2:0
  • value  3546402
    address  3BMEXw2mitEZVJjearVsqJUrge6EfUu2jn
  • 50e40a422698f6e61ddd452a3ca011efadda9c77918683b84760999333511ff2:1
  • value  275672234
    address  3LHVrQBWKJhUdMJTSCHfo1KSde7L3p7Qje